It irritates me that people think it is always the cashiers fault when an item scans twice. Our scanners are extremely sensitive and sometimes it will pick up an item twice. It's not because we're "stupid" or "not paying attention". It just happens. And there have been times when I swear the damn thing beeped once but rang it up twice and neither me or the customer will notice until they get their receipt. It's annoying as hell when the scanners pick up an item twice because it makes it look like we're new, sloppy, or just incompetant when in fact that is not the case at all.

The receipts at Walmart don't print until the end either, but they still print out all the scanned items as well as any voids.
I've had customers yell at me before thinking the voided items were additional charges. So an item would double-scan, I'd void it (resulting in three total entries on the receipt), and the customer would think I'd charged them three times.
The worst was when I had a customer who was only buying one thing, which scanned twice and was voided. It took a few mintues for me to convince her that the total she tendered was correct and that she wasn't overcharged.
